Barnes & Noble to host author event

BOARDMAN

Barnes & Noble, 381 Boardman-Poland Road, will host two authors, Paula Lazor and Lori Leachman, at noon Saturday. Lazor is the author of “Beyond the Box: How Hands-On Learning Can Transform A Child and Reform Our Schools.” Leachman is the author of “The King of Halloween and Miss Firecracker Queen: A Daughter’s Tale of Family and Football.”

Barnes & Noble also will host Educator Appreciation Weekends each Saturday and Sunday from now through Sept. 15.

College to host Mission Conference

NEW WILMINGTON, PA.

The New Wilmington Mission Conference will host its 114th annual gathering today through July 26 at Westminster College, 319 S. Market St. The afternoon registration today begins the conference with 11 a.m. and 7:45 p.m. speakers each day. For information, visit www.NWMCmission.org. The NWMC is the longest-running mission conference in the United States.

Learn about Google Slides at library

SALEM

Kathy Bennett, technology instructor at Salem Public Library, will lead a class on how to use the online presentations app Google Slides from 4-5 p.m. Tuesday in the library’s Quaker Room, 821 E. State St. A presentation made with Google Slides allows for the addition and editing of text, images or videos in a presentation. Sharing work with others and publishing work to the internet may be done quickly and easily. Seating is limited and registration is required. Register online at www.salem.lib.oh.us or call the library for assistance at 330-332-0042. This class is free and open to the public.

Beatitude House requests donations

YOUNGSTOWN

The Beatitude House is asking the community to donate school supplies today through Aug. 9 at the administration building at 238 Tod Lane for the fast approaching 2019-20 school year. Donations will be accepted from 8 a.m. to 4 p.m. Monday through Friday each week.

Traditional supplies are needed but some specific items needed are as follows: one-inch binders, flash drives, plastic folders, three and five subject notebooks, note cards, book covers, pencil boxes, pens, colored pencils, highlighters, red pencils, mechanical pencils, big block erasers, calculators, hand sanitizer, paper towels, sandwich and large baggies, sanitizing wipes, dry erase markers, wide-ruled and college-ruled notebooks or loose leaf paper. Gifts cards to Target or Walmart also are appreciated.
